Find the equation whose roots are -2/3 and -1/4

  • A 12x2 + 11x + 2 = 0
  • B 12x2 - 11x + 2 = 0
  • C x2 - 11/12x + 2 = 0
  • D 12x2 - 11x - 2 = 0
  • E x2 - 11/12x - 2 = 0

The correct answer is A. 12x2 + 11x + 2 = 0

x = \(-\frac{2}{3}\) and \(-\frac{1}{4}\)

\(\implies (x + \frac{2}{3}) = 0; (x + \frac{1}{4}) = 0\)

\((x + \frac{2}{3})(x + \frac{1}{4}) = 0\)

\(x^{2} + \frac{1}{4}x + \frac{2}{3}x + \frac{1}{6} = 0\)

\(x^2 + \frac{11}{12}x + \frac{1}{6} = 0\)

\(12x^2 + 11x + 2 = 0\)
